Robotic Process Automation (RPA) in the Telecommunications Industry

The telecommunications industry is now integrating RPA into its back-office operations. RPA is reinventing how telecom firms handle tasks like billing and customer onboarding. These changes reduce errors, improve adherence to regulations, and enable more human focus on critical projects.

In the telecommunications industry, RPA is fundamentally transforming operations. RPA utilizes software "robots" to handle tasks ranging from data management to service setup. This shift enhances operational efficiency and ensures tasks are executed precisely while adhering to regulations.

RPA delivers significant compliance and security benefits to the telecom industry. The industry must handle personal data while meeting tough regulations. RPA maintainscompliance, reducing the risk of penalties and brand damage.

The integration of RPA's merger with telecom automation amplifiesits advantages. Automating network administration and customer service enhances operational efficiency, customer satisfaction, and reduces costs.

Compliance and Security: Pillars of Automated Telecom Operations

Telecom companies are transitioning towards automation. This shift makes maintaining compliance and protecting customer data crucial. With automated systems, cloud solutions, and robust security measures, these firms can meet regulatory requirements. They can also fend off cyber threats and earn their customers' trust.

Compliance in the telecom is complex and constantly evolving. Firms must adhere to numerous regulations, including GDPR and PCI DSS. Telecommunications automation through automated processes and the cloud simplifies the process of maintaining compliance. This approach also reduces errors and ensures consistent compliance with regulations.

Security is also crucial. As the use of cloud solutions and IoT grows, the risk to company data also increases. Automated security, leveraging AI and machine learning, helps protect against cyberattacks. It helps keep essential networks and data safe, ensuring compliance and security in the telecom.

Predictive Maintenance: Proactive Network Management

In the telecommunications sector, predictive maintenance, driven by IoT sensors and advanced analytics, is changing the game in network management. It allows telecom providers to predict and avert equipment breakdowns. This minimizes downtime, boosts network efficiency, and ensures services are reliable. Such a proactive maintenance strategy improves operations, lowers maintenance costs, and enhances the customer experience.

By incorporating predictive maintenance, telecom networks leverage the potential of data analytics. They identify patterns and precursors to potential issues, addressing them proactively. IoT sensors are strategically placed throughout networks to monitor equipment health and performance in real-time. Algorithms analyze this data to detect anomalies, predict equipment failures, and recommend preventive measures.

Utilizing predictive maintenance in the telecom field offers several advantages. It helps reduce the impact and frequency of network downtimes, ensuring smoother connectivity for customers. Additionally, it enables telecom companies to utilize their resources more efficiently. This allows them to better manage maintenance, reduce overall operating costs, and optimize service quality.
